Brain Stem Gliomas Treated With Adoptive Cellular Therapy During Focal Radiotherapy Recovery Alone or With Dose-intensified Temozolomide (Phase I)
NCT03396575 · Status: TERMINATED · Phase: PHASE1 · Type: INTERVENTIONAL · Enrollment: 11
Last updated 2025-10-29
Summary
The standard of care for children with DIPG includes focal radiotherapy (RT) but outcomes have remained dismal despite this treatment. The addition of oral Temozolomide (TMZ) concurrently with RT followed by monthly TMZ was also found to be safe but ineffective. Recent studies in adults have shown that certain types of chemotherapy induce a profound but transient lymphopenia (low blood lymphocytes) and vaccinating and/or the adoptive transfer of tumor-specific lymphocytes into the cancer patient during this lymphopenic state leads to dramatic T cell expansion and potent immunologic and clinical responses. Therefore, patients in this study will either receive concurrent TMZ during RT and immunotherapy during and after maintenance cycles of dose-intensive TMZ (Group A) or focal radiotherapy alone and immunotherapy without maintenance DI TMZ (Group B). Immune responses during cycles of DC vaccination with or without DI TMZ will be evaluated in both treatment groups.

Interventions
- BIOLOGICAL
-
TTRNA-DC vaccines with GM-CSF
After chemoradiation subjects will receive the first cycle of dose-intensified TMZ followed by three biweekly TTRNA-DC vaccines with GM-CSF. Monthly DC vaccines will be given during TMZ Cycles 2-5 for Groups A and B and 48-96 hours after completion of TMZ Cycle 6 Day 21 for Group A and 12-36 hours after HSCs for Group B. All subjects will receive an additional two bi-weekly vaccines during Cycle 6 for a total of 10 DC vaccines. All DC vaccines will be embedded with GM-CSF (150 µg per injection) and given intradermal.
- BIOLOGICAL
-
TTRNA-xALT
During TMZ Cycle 4 and with DC vaccine #6, an infusion of T-cells will be administered to all subjects.
- DRUG
-
Cyclophosphamide + Fludarabine Lymphodepletive Conditioning
Subjects in Group B, however, will receive lymphodepletion with cyclophosphamide + fludarabine after DC vaccination and prior to the intravenous infusion of ex vivo expanded tumor-reactive lymphocytes.
- DRUG
-
Dose-Intensified TMZ
After chemoradiation, subjects in Group A will receive the first cycle of dose-intensified TMZ followed by three biweekly TTRNA-DC vaccines with GM-CSF. All subjects will have an additional five cycles of dose-intensified TMZ (for a total of 6 Cycles) with concurrent monthly DC vaccinations.
- DRUG
-
Td vaccine
A full Td booster vaccine will be administered IM at Vaccine #1 to all subjects, and vaccine site pretreatment will be administered to all subjects prior to Vaccine#3, #6, and #8.
- BIOLOGICAL
-
Autologous Hematopoietic Stem Cells (HSC)
During Cycle 4, all patients will receive HSCs prior to xALT infusion and DC vaccine #6.
